当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云主机和云服务器是一回事吗,云主机和云服务器是一回事吗?深度解析云主机与云数据库的核心差异

云主机和云服务器是一回事吗,云主机和云服务器是一回事吗?深度解析云主机与云数据库的核心差异

云主机与云服务器并非完全等同的概念,云服务器(Cloud Server)通常指基于物理服务器构建的虚拟化计算资源,以按需付费的IaaS模式提供CPU、内存等计算能力;而...

云主机与云服务器并非完全等同的概念,云服务器(Cloud Server)通常指基于物理服务器构建的虚拟化计算资源,以按需付费的IaaS模式提供CPU、内存等计算能力;而云主机(Cloud Host)作为广义概念,可能涵盖虚拟机、容器、负载均衡等综合服务,部分厂商将其等同于云服务器,核心差异在于云数据库(Cloud Database)作为独立服务形态,专注于数据存储、管理及分析,采用分布式架构实现高可用性,与云主机形成"计算+存储"的互补关系,云主机侧重提供运行环境,云数据库则专注于数据全生命周期管理,两者在架构设计、资源调度及安全策略上存在显著差异。

云服务概念的认知误区

在云计算技术快速发展的今天,"云主机"和"云服务器"这两个术语频繁出现在企业上云的讨论中,部分技术管理者将二者混为一谈,认为它们本质上是同一类服务,这种认知误区不仅可能导致资源浪费,更可能引发数据安全风险,本文将通过技术架构、服务模式、应用场景等维度,系统阐述云主机与云数据库的本质区别,并深入剖析云服务器与云主机的关联性,为企业构建数字化基础设施提供清晰的决策依据。

云主机和云服务器是一回事吗,云主机和云服务器是一回事吗?深度解析云主机与云数据库的核心差异

图片来源于网络,如有侵权联系删除


第一章 云服务的基础概念辨析

1 云服务的技术演进路径

云计算的发展经历了三个主要阶段:

  • 基础设施即服务(IaaS):提供虚拟化的计算资源(云主机)、存储资源(云存储)和网络资源(云网络)
  • 平台即服务(paas:构建应用开发平台(如容器服务、数据库服务)
  • 软件即服务(SaaS):直接提供应用软件(如ERP、CRM系统)

云主机属于IaaS层,提供计算资源租赁;云数据库则属于PaaS层,提供数据管理服务,这种分层架构决定了两者在技术实现上的根本差异。

2 虚拟化技术的核心差异

技术维度 云主机(虚拟机) 云数据库(分布式存储)
虚拟化单元 按虚拟CPU/内存/存储划分 按数据分片/副本/事务单元划分
资源隔离机制 Hypervisor层隔离 分布式锁与一致性协议
扩展方式 动态调整虚拟机规格 数据分片扩展/副本数量调整
I/O性能优化 虚拟设备队列管理 自适应缓存与归档分层

典型案例:某电商平台在"双11"期间,通过云主机弹性扩容将计算节点从200台增至500台,而数据库采用分库分表策略,将单表数据量从10TB扩展至80TB,两者扩展逻辑完全不同。


第二章 服务架构的深度对比

1 云主机的技术架构

典型架构模型

[物理服务器集群]
  ↓
[虚拟化层(Hypervisor)]
  ↓
[虚拟机实例层]
  ↓
[操作系统与应用]

核心组件

  • 资源调度引擎:基于cgroups的容器化资源隔离
  • 热迁移系统:VMware vMotion/微软Hyper-V的秒级迁移
  • 快照技术:基于写时复制(CoW)的存储快照
  • 负载均衡:L4-L7层智能路由(如Nginx+Keepalived)

性能指标

  • CPU利用率:>85%(企业级虚拟化平台)
  • 网络延迟:<5ms(10Gbps网卡+SR-IOV)
  • 存储IOPS:3000-50000(全闪存阵列)

2 云数据库的技术架构

分布式数据库架构

[客户端]
  ↓
[接入层(API Gateway)]
  ↓
[分布式协调服务(ZooKeeper)]
  ↓
[数据分片集群]
    ├─[主节点(Master)]
    ├─[从节点(Slave)]
    └─[归档节点(WAL)]
  ↓
[存储层(SSD+HDD混合)]

关键技术

  • 一致性协议:Raft/Paxos算法保证强一致性
  • 分片策略:哈希分片/范围分片/一致性哈希
  • 事务管理:MVCC多版本并发控制
  • 数据压缩:ZSTD+LZ4算法(压缩比达3:1)

性能指标

  • 事务处理能力:200万TPS(OLTP场景)
  • 数据吞吐量:500GB/s(OLAP场景)
  • RTO(恢复时间目标):<30秒
  • RPO(恢复点目标):<1秒

第三章 服务模式的本质差异

1 资源分配机制

云主机

  • 静态资源分配:每个虚拟机独享固定比例资源
  • 共享资源池:物理服务器资源池化(如AWS EC2)
  • 配额限制:按实例类型设置CPU/内存配额

云数据库

  • 动态资源分配:根据查询负载自动调整分片
  • 存储池化:数据自动分布在不同存储节点
  • 弹性伸缩:自动扩容/缩容(如AWS Aurora Auto Scaling)

对比案例:某金融交易系统在交易高峰期,云主机通过弹性伸缩增加50个计算节点,而数据库自动触发分片扩容,同时将热数据从SSD迁移至HDD归档存储。

2 安全防护体系

云主机安全

  • 硬件级隔离:物理服务器独立网络/VLAN
  • 操作系统加固:SELinux/AppArmor策略
  • 网络防护:AWS Security Groups+WAF
  • 密钥管理:KMS(AWS Key Management Service)

云数据库安全

  • 数据加密:静态数据AES-256,传输TLS 1.3
  • 访问控制:基于角色的权限矩阵(RBAC)
  • 审计追踪:操作日志留存6个月以上
  • 容灾机制:跨可用区多活+异地备份

攻防案例:某医疗数据库通过行级加密(Columnar Encryption)和动态脱敏,成功抵御勒索软件攻击,而同一企业的云主机因未及时更新补丁导致DDoS攻击。

3 成本结构分析

云主机成本模型

  • 基础架构费:按小时计费(0.1-5美元/核)
  • 存储附加费:EBS/CloudBlockStore(0.1-0.3美元/GB/月)
  • 网络费用:出站流量(0.09美元/GB)
  • 优化成本:SSD缓存(0.5美元/GB/月)

云数据库成本模型

  • 存储费用:按存储量+查询量计费(0.01-0.05美元/TB/月)
  • I/O费用:高频读写加收(0.001美元/IOPS)
  • 管理成本:自动备份(0.02美元/GB/月)
  • 容灾成本:跨区域复制(0.03美元/TB/月)

成本优化案例:某电商通过将日志分析从云主机迁移至云数据库的时序数据库(如InfluxDB),年节省成本超80万美元。


第四章 典型应用场景对比

1 Web应用部署

云主机适用场景:生成(如新闻网站)

云主机和云服务器是一回事吗,云主机和云服务器是一回事吗?深度解析云主机与云数据库的核心差异

图片来源于网络,如有侵权联系删除

  • 实时互动游戏(需低延迟计算)
  • 中小型企业官网(<1000并发)

云数据库适用场景

  • 用户画像分析(PB级数据处理)
  • 商品推荐系统(实时查询)
  • 支付对账系统(事务一致性)

架构方案

[Web前端]
  ↓
[云主机(Nginx+Go语言)]
  ↓
[云数据库(MySQL集群)]
  ↓
[对象存储(OSS)]

2 数据分析场景

云主机方案

  • 使用Spark集群处理ETL任务
  • 部署Hadoop MapReduce框架
  • 运行机器学习模型(TensorFlow)

云数据库方案

  • 使用ClickHouse进行OLAP查询
  • 采用Snowflake构建数据仓库
  • 部署Dremio实现数据湖分析

性能对比: | 场景 | 云主机方案(TPS) | 云数据库方案(QPS) | |---------------|------------------|--------------------| | 实时销售统计 | 50,000 | 1,000,000 | | 用户行为分析 | 20,000 | 500,000 | | 营销策略模拟 | 10,000 | 200,000 |

3 新型应用需求

云原生应用

  • 云主机:Kubernetes容器编排(AWS EKS)
  • 云数据库:Serverless数据库(AWS Aurora Serverless)

边缘计算场景

  • 云主机:部署边缘计算节点(AWS Local Zones)
  • 云数据库:边缘缓存(Redis Cloud)

区块链应用

  • 云主机:共识节点运行(Hyperledger Fabric)
  • 云数据库:链上数据存储(IPFS+Filecoin)

第五章 技术选型决策矩阵

1 企业评估指标

评估维度 权重 云主机得分 云数据库得分
数据规模 20% 70 90
并发用户数 15% 85 95
事务一致性要求 25% 60 85
扩展灵活性 20% 90 75
成本敏感度 20% 80 60

2 典型选型案例

案例1:跨境电商平台

  • 需求:处理200万日订单量,支持多币种结算
  • 方案:
    • 云主机:阿里云ECS(4核8G/4Gbps网络)
    • 云数据库:OceanBase(分片数32,RPO=0)
  • 成效:结算延迟从3秒降至50ms

案例2:智慧城市项目

  • 需求:实时处理5000路监控视频
  • 方案:
    • 云主机:华为云ECS(GPU加速节点)
    • 云数据库:TiDB(时序数据库模式)
  • 成效:视频分析准确率提升40%

第六章 混合云架构实践

1 混合云部署模式

[本地数据中心]
  ↓
[专线网络]
  ↓
[公有云平台]

典型架构

  • 云主机:公有云提供弹性计算(AWS Outposts)
  • 云数据库:混合部署(跨可用区复制+本地灾备)

2 混合云管理工具

  • 数据库层:AWS Database Migration Service(支持MySQL到PostgreSQL)
  • 主机层:VMware vSphere+AWS Site Recovery
  • 监控层:Datadog跨云监控(覆盖200+指标)

成本优化:某制造企业通过混合云架构,将70%的ERP系统部署在本地,30%关键业务迁移至公有云,年运维成本降低45%。


第七章 未来技术发展趋势

1 云原生数据库演进

  • Serverless数据库:按实际使用量计费(AWS Aurora Serverless v2)
  • AI驱动优化:自动索引推荐(Google Spanner)
  • 量子计算集成:后量子加密算法(NIST标准)

2 云主机技术革新

  • 无服务器主机:KubeSphere容器即服务
  • 光互连技术:100Gbps InfiniBand网络
  • 存算分离架构:CXL 1.1统一内存访问

技术预测:到2025年,云数据库的查询性能将提升10倍,而云主机的能耗效率(PUE)将从1.5降至1.2。


构建智能时代的云服务生态

云主机与云数据库作为云服务生态的两大支柱,正在重塑企业IT架构,云主机的计算能力与云数据库的数据价值形成协同效应,共同支撑数字化转型,企业需根据业务需求构建"计算+数据"双引擎,在弹性扩展、安全合规、成本优化之间找到最佳平衡点,随着5G、边缘计算和AI技术的深度融合,云服务将进化为更智能、更自主的基础设施,推动企业实现指数级增长。

(全文共计3892字)


附录:技术术语表

  1. IaaS:Infrastructure as a Service(基础设施即服务)
  2. PaaS:Platform as a Service(平台即服务)
  3. SaaS:Software as a Service(软件即服务)
  4. Raft算法:分布式系统一致性协议
  5. MVCC:多版本并发控制
  6. CXL:Compute Express Link(计算扩展链接)
  7. PUE:Power Usage Effectiveness(电能使用效率)

数据来源:AWS白皮书、Gartner 2023技术成熟度曲线、IDC云服务市场报告

黑狐家游戏

发表评论

最新文章